Medical tourism expands as alternative to new law
By Jed Stuber · Sep 02, 2010
Professor Sarah McIntosh writes, “Across the globe, entrepreneurial individuals and organizations are looking at the possibility of providing medical tourism services at an increased rate, particularly in the wake of the new U.S. health care law. Costa Rica’s rising medical tourism industry could serve as a test case for this as providers prepare to benefit from the impact of the new regulations in the United States…”
